Direct flights from Bogota (BOG) to Manaus (MAO): 1 nonstop departure observed each week across 1 airline. 60% of the last 5 operated flights arrived within 15 minutes of schedule. The median arrival is 3 minutes early. No cancellations were recorded across the 5 tracked flights. The nonstop covers 1,787 km, an estimated 2 hours 47 minutes in the air. How long is the flight from BOG to MAO?

Great-circle distance is 1,787 km. With typical jet cruise speed plus taxi, climb and descent, expect roughly 156–183 min gate-to-gate on this route.

How often does BOG–MAO fly?

Avianca runs the route with about 1 flight a week (fri). Since one carrier owns the route, a single disruption tends to ripple through the day.
